#eb6bd5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b6bd5 is composed of 92.2% red, 42%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.5% magenta, 9.4%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 310.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.2% and a lightness of 67.1%. #eb6bd5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d6ff with #d700ab.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#eb6bd5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080106 is the darkest color, while #fef5fc is the lightest one.
